简单的小题集(八)

2023-12-12 15:12
文章标签 简单 小题

本文主要是介绍简单的小题集(八),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

文章目录

  • 一、这题有点麻烦
  • 二、Nba 总冠军 2


一、这题有点麻烦

信不信这道题的核心内容连两句话都没有,说实话,就这不到两句话的题就能
把你做熄火了,不信你就试试呗:
皮皮的小南教大家玩数字,这不他拿出 n 个数字,他让你从这 n 个数字中选 m 个数字,然
后将他们相乘,数数结果末尾有多少个 0(1089000 这个数末尾有 3 个 0,前面那个 0 不算
哦),小南想知道如何选择才能让结果末尾的 0 最多,最多有多少?
对不起,这不到两句话的一句话确实有点长,但是你看懂题了吗,来,我的英雄,我相信
你很快就能 A 了它。记住!千万别熄火哈,不然那就尴尬了。

#include <stdio.h>
int countZero(int n, int m) {int num[n]; //存储 n 个数字//输入 num scanf("%d", &num);int count2 = 0, count5 = 0; //统计 num 中 2 和 5 的个数for(int i=0; i<n; i++) {if(num[i] == 2) count2++;if(num[i] == 5) count5++; }return ((count2+count5)>m) ? (count2+count5) : m;
}
int main() {int n, m;scanf("%d %d", &n, &m);int res = countZero(n, m);printf("结果末尾最多有%d 个 0\n", res);return 0;
}

二、Nba 总冠军 2

众所周知,著名篮球运动员 CXK 喜欢唱、跳、RAP 和篮球, 终于在 2030 年
他有幸参加 NBA 选秀大会,NBA 总裁亚当萧华给他出了一道题目,给了他季后赛的交战情
况,请他编程算出总冠军队伍的赢球记录。
NBA 东西部分别根据常规赛战绩选出前 8 名进入季后赛,季后赛全部采用 7 场 4 胜制,第
一轮东西部前 8 名为 4 组对阵,每组对阵赢球的一方晋级第二轮;第二轮东西部从 4 支队
伍中分为 2 组对阵,最终 2 队进入分区决赛,东西部分区决赛晋级球队会师总决赛。总决
赛最终赢球的一方赢得奥布莱恩杯!
东部球队分别编号为 A、B、C、D、E、F、G、H,西部球队分别编号为:I、J、K、L、M、N、
O、P, 现在给定所有对阵的情况,请按时间顺序输出总冠军队伍的对阵情况。CXK 练习代
码时长才半个月,因此需要向你求助,如果你做对了,IKUN 会送你一张下赛季湖人队的比
赛门票。

#include <stdio.h>
char teamA[8] = {'A', 'B', 'C', 'D', 'E', 'F', 'G', 'H'};
char teamB[8] = {'I', 'J', 'K', 'L', 'M', 'N', 'O', 'P'};
int main() {char first_east[4][2] = {{'A','B'}, {'C','D'}, {'E','F'}, {'G','H'}}; char first_west[4][2] = {{'I','J'}, {'K','L'}, {'M','N'}, {'O','P'}};//第一轮char second_east[2][2]; char second_west[2][2];//第二轮char final_east[2];char final_west[2];//总决赛printf("第一轮结果:\n");//打印第一轮东西部对战printf("第二轮结果:\n"); //打印第二轮东西部对战printf("分区决赛结果:\n");//打印东西部决赛printf("总决赛结果:\n");//打印总决赛return 0;
}

这篇关于简单的小题集(八)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/485044

相关文章

Python 基于http.server模块实现简单http服务的代码举例

《Python基于http.server模块实现简单http服务的代码举例》Pythonhttp.server模块通过继承BaseHTTPRequestHandler处理HTTP请求,使用Threa... 目录测试环境代码实现相关介绍模块简介类及相关函数简介参考链接测试环境win11专业版python

python连接sqlite3简单用法完整例子

《python连接sqlite3简单用法完整例子》SQLite3是一个内置的Python模块,可以通过Python的标准库轻松地使用,无需进行额外安装和配置,:本文主要介绍python连接sqli... 目录1. 连接到数据库2. 创建游标对象3. 创建表4. 插入数据5. 查询数据6. 更新数据7. 删除

Jenkins的安装与简单配置过程

《Jenkins的安装与简单配置过程》本文简述Jenkins在CentOS7.3上安装流程,包括Java环境配置、RPM包安装、修改JENKINS_HOME路径及权限、启动服务、插件安装与系统管理设置... 目录www.chinasem.cnJenkins安装访问并配置JenkinsJenkins配置邮件通知

Python yield与yield from的简单使用方式

《Pythonyield与yieldfrom的简单使用方式》生成器通过yield定义,可在处理I/O时暂停执行并返回部分结果,待其他任务完成后继续,yieldfrom用于将一个生成器的值传递给另一... 目录python yield与yield from的使用代码结构总结Python yield与yield

Java中使用 @Builder 注解的简单示例

《Java中使用@Builder注解的简单示例》@Builder简化构建但存在复杂性,需配合其他注解,导致可变性、抽象类型处理难题,链式编程非最佳实践,适合长期对象,避免与@Data混用,改用@G... 目录一、案例二、不足之处大多数同学使用 @Builder 无非就是为了链式编程,然而 @Builder

基于Python实现一个简单的题库与在线考试系统

《基于Python实现一个简单的题库与在线考试系统》在当今信息化教育时代,在线学习与考试系统已成为教育技术领域的重要组成部分,本文就来介绍一下如何使用Python和PyQt5框架开发一个名为白泽题库系... 目录概述功能特点界面展示系统架构设计类结构图Excel题库填写格式模板题库题目填写格式表核心数据结构

C/C++ chrono简单使用场景示例详解

《C/C++chrono简单使用场景示例详解》:本文主要介绍C/C++chrono简单使用场景示例详解,本文通过实例代码给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友... 目录chrono使用场景举例1 输出格式化字符串chrono使用场景China编程举例1 输出格式化字符串示

windows和Linux安装Jmeter与简单使用方式

《windows和Linux安装Jmeter与简单使用方式》:本文主要介绍windows和Linux安装Jmeter与简单使用方式,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地... 目录Windows和linux安装Jmeter与简单使用一、下载安装包二、JDK安装1.windows设

使用Python开发一个简单的本地图片服务器

《使用Python开发一个简单的本地图片服务器》本文介绍了如何结合wxPython构建的图形用户界面GUI和Python内建的Web服务器功能,在本地网络中搭建一个私人的,即开即用的网页相册,文中的示... 目录项目目标核心技术栈代码深度解析完整代码工作流程主要功能与优势潜在改进与思考运行结果总结你是否曾经

Mysql表的简单操作(基本技能)

《Mysql表的简单操作(基本技能)》在数据库中,表的操作主要包括表的创建、查看、修改、删除等,了解如何操作这些表是数据库管理和开发的基本技能,本文给大家介绍Mysql表的简单操作,感兴趣的朋友一起看... 目录3.1 创建表 3.2 查看表结构3.3 修改表3.4 实践案例:修改表在数据库中,表的操作主要